Campfires are not permitted. This is a remote campsite. Visitors must be self-sufficient, well prepared and experienced hikers and mountain-bike riders. Carry a first-aid kit, satellite phone or emergency location beacon.

Looking for a challenge! Hike-in or cycle-in to Bloodwood camping area, located 19.7km along the Conway Range trail, and spend the night nestled amongst old bloodwoods on top of a ridge. The camping area can be reached only by foot or mountain bike. The camping area surface is dirt/grass and facilities include tank water (treat before drinking), picnic platforms and pit toilets. There is no mobile coverage at the camping area.
